Welcome to the official webpage of the Provincial Local Environment and Natural Resources Office (PLENRO) of Misamis Oriental. On behalf of our entire office, it is my distinct pleasure to share our ongoing work and commitment to safeguarding our province's rich natural heritage.

In close coordination with the Office of the Provincial Governor and the Sangguniang Panlalawigan, PLENRO is mandated to drive sustainable development. We formulate and implement comprehensive policies and programs aimed at environmental protection, resource conservation, and pollution prevention.

To ensure every community receives adequate environmental services, our key initiatives focus on:

Forestry and Conservation

We manage seed banks, produce high-quality seedlings for local tree parks, and support forest development beneficiaries to maintain a healthy ecological balance.

Environmental Quality and Enforcement

We issue and monitor permits to control pollution. Our representatives inspect commercial and industrial establishments to ensure strict compliance with national and local environmental laws.

Disaster Frontline Response

We serve on the frontline during natural or man-made calamities, leading critical rehabilitation and environmental renewal efforts in affected areas.

Resource and Quarry Management

Under Ordinance No. 1571-2022, we serve as the Secretariat for the Provincial Mining Regulatory Board. We monitor quarry operations, penalize illegal activities, and utilize collected fees—including the Ecosystem Services Fee—to directly rehabilitate affected quarry sites.

Solid Waste Management

We collaborate with component cities and municipalities to refine and implement sustainable ecological waste management plans.

Protecting our environment is a shared responsibility. We actively partner with the DENR, non-government organizations, and communities to keep Misamis Oriental safe and clean. We invite you to collaborate with us in building a greener, more resilient province for generations to come.

Our Mandate & Role

Guiding policies, missions, and core operational roles of the Provincial Local Environment and Natural Resources Office.

Vision

To develop the upland and coastal areas through shared responsibilities and open up window of livelihood opportunities to the people of Misamis Oriental focusing on responsible utilizations of natural resources and adaptation by all stakeholders of the environment policies and programs towards sustainable development.

Mission

“A pro-active” PLENRO upholds the advocacies for healthy environment with sustainable development and responsible utilization of natural resources in Misamis Oriental.

Core Operational Roles

PMRB Secretariat

Serving as the official Secretariat for the Provincial Mining Regulatory Board (PMRB).

Quarry Regulations

Regulation, inspection, supervision, and monitoring of quarry operations.

Eco-Conservation

Environmental conservation, ecosystem research, and ecological restoration of quarry sites using Ecosystem Services Fees.

Commercial Sand and Gravel Permit (CSAG)

Validity:1 yearTap to learn more

Industrial Sand and Gravel Permit (ISAG)

Validity:5 yearsTap to learn more

Quarry Permit (QP)

Validity:5 yearsTap to learn more

Government Gratuitous Permit (GGP)

Validity:1 yearTap to learn more

Private Gratuitous Permit (PGP)

Validity:2 monthsTap to learn more

Special Permit (EMP)

Validity:6 monthsTap to learn more
